Three-Part Summer Series: Cooking Around the World

Ages: 7 to 11 years

Class time: 2:00pm - 4:30pm

Dates: Sundays- June 9th, June 16th, and June 23rd.

Grab your passport and let’s set off on a culinary adventure around the world in this three-part Summer Series! You’ll get to explore flavors from Around the World while having fun in the kitchen and making new friends. 

Our first stop will be Thailand!   

Menu for this class: 

Nom Yen (Thai Pink Milk) 

Pineapple Fried Rice 

Sticky Mango Rice  

This class is more than just a cooking class, you will get to play games, make a craft, and learn about each country’s culture.  

Each student will receive a Passport that will get stamped each time they attend a class.  

You will be standing for most of the class so make sure to wear comfortable, closed-toe shoes and have long hair tied back.

More about the Chef:

Charlene Kirk has been part of the Eggshells family since 2019. She is the owner/culinary instructor at Creative Culinary Kids which specializes in Garden to Plate Cooking Classes. Charlene is passionate about encouraging both kids and adults to think more about what they are consuming and how it impacts their health and the world they live in. She draws inspiration from her own childhood growing up on a small farm in NW Arkansas learning to garden and cook alongside her mom and grandma and the 15 years she spent living in the United Kingdom. Charlene has a Certificate in Plant-Based Nutrition and is a train of trainers for the Healthy Meals Challenge program. She has also completed training in Food Nutrition Education from the Food Studies Institute.
